The line score is derived from the play log rather than read from a stored innings table, because the play log covers 2015 onward where that table starts in 2023. The two were compared on their overlap and agree on every inning-half except the ones the stored table marks unplayed, which is the case shown as X above: when the home club leads after the top of the last inning it does not bat, and printing a zero there would say it batted and failed to score. Games before 2015 have no play log and so no line score, only the final. Batting average in the hitting table is this game alone, not the season. Earned run average and WHIP in the pitching table are likewise this appearance, which is why a one-inning reliever who allowed a run reads 9.00. Innings come from the out count rather than the stored decimal: “6.1” means six innings and one out. No venue is shown because no MLB fixture in this database carries one.
